您尚未登录。

楼主 #1 2020-04-16 15:29:32

yinyehua
会员
注册时间: 2020-04-16
已发帖子: 17
积分: 17

STM8 快速位操作方法

//------------------------------------------------------
    #include "STM8S103F.h"          //寄存器
    #include "stm8s_macro.h"         //STM8宏定义
    //口线操作为达到C51一样的简洁效果,这里用到位文件Bitfield.h
    #include "Bitfield.h"             //位定义文件
//-------------------------------------------------------
//口线定义
    //注意这里是取端口的地址有符号&
    //nRF905口线定义
    #define        Power_nRF905    IO_BIT_ALIAS(& PA_ODR , 4)     //
    #define        TX_EN        IO_BIT_ALIAS(& PA_ODR , 5)     //
    #define        TRX_CE        IO_BIT_ALIAS(& PA_ODR , 6)     //
    #define        CD            IO_BIT_ALIAS(& PD_IDR , 3)     //

离线

楼主 #2 2020-04-16 15:32:45

yinyehua
会员
注册时间: 2020-04-16
已发帖子: 17
积分: 17

Re: STM8 快速位操作方法

STM8用了10多年了,突然想起STM8刚推出时有句广告辞是“位位俱佳” ?

离线

#3 2020-05-13 09:50:39

dotnfc
会员
注册时间: 2020-05-11
已发帖子: 10
积分: 4.5

Re: STM8 快速位操作方法

这个不错,有空试试。

离线

页脚

工信部备案:粤ICP备20025096号 Powered by FluxBB

感谢为中文互联网持续输出优质内容的各位老铁们。 QQ: 516333132, 微信(wechat): whycan_cn (哇酷网/挖坑网/填坑网) service@whycan.cn